POSITION OBJECTIVES: Coordinate and expedite the flow of work and materials within or between departments of an establishment according to production schedule. Duties include reviewing and distributing production, work, and shipment schedules; conferring with department supervisors to determine progress of work and completion dates; and compiling reports on progress of work, inventory levels, costs, and production problems.
· Create, consume, and finish all IPWO’s for pumps, panels, frames and general warehouse.
· Run IPWO B/O report and follow up with purchasing on any missing items.
· Consume production orders 1st pull.
· Run production B/O report and follow up with purchasing on any missing items.
· Communicate any missing product on Sharepoint that could potentially make our shipments late to our customers.
· Close production orders.
· Maintain firm planned & released orders.
· Communicate with Materials & Production managers.
· Produce and analyze reports for management team.
· Attend contract review meetings.
· Understand inventory flow process.
